Binary package “libobject-multitype-perl” in ubuntu lunar
Perl objects as Hash, Array, Scalar, Code and Glob at once
The Object::MultiType module returns an object that works like a Hash,
Array, Scalar, Code and Glob object at the same time. It uses tie and
override magic to expose to the perl level the intrinsic typeglob-ness
of all references. If this does not make sense to you, you probably will
not be using it directly, although you may wind up installing it as a
dependency of something else.
